Multiple Choice
The options available for setting up a Multiple Choice question
Multiple choice is the default question type when you add a new question into the survey and it's the most popular type of question.
The default settings on a Multiple Choice question are:
Display Vertical, Single-Select
Here's an example of the default settings:

Note: The red Termination flags are only available in the Screening section for Multiple Choice questions
Changing the Display to Horizontal would show the respondent this:

Changing the Display to Dropdown would show the respondent this:

Note - Dropdown menus are typically reserved for long lists of choice because they require twice as many clicks to complete as the other display types
Changing from Single-Select to Multi-Select changes the question to this:

Note: The red Termination flags turned to green Qualify flags, for multi-select in the Screening section a respondent has to choose at least 1 Qualify choice to continue
Several new settings also appear in the question options (Gear) such as allowing a Minimum and a Maximum number of selected choices to be set with toggle buttons.

Toggling the Randomize button will shuffle the display order of the choices.

Pins will appear to the right of each choice and you can engage a pin to lock the corresponding choice in place in the order while the other choices will randomize.
Logic Settings for Multiple Choice
The available logic settings for a Multiple Choice question are:

Show/Skip - Controls which respondents see or skip this question.
Reuse options - Pull in information from a previous question or from a variable to populate the choices.
